Effect of Water-binder Ratio and Fineness on Performance of Slag and Fly Ash Cementitious Material

Abstract: The hydrated products of slag and fly ash cementitious materials with difference specific area and water-binder ratio were studied by means of XRD and SEM.Its mechanical properties, microstructure and morphological characteristics were discussed.The results showed that the strength of the samples tended to increase with specific area increasing; And the strength of the samples tended to increase and then decrease with the water-binder ratio increasing.When the specific area of slag was 500 m2/kg, and the water-binder ratio was 0.44, the slag-fly ash cementitious material can reach better compressive strength and flexural strength.

Key words: Cementitious material, Slag, Fly ash, Water-binder ratio, Specific area
